
iOS Engineer
Genesis Tech
full-time
Posted on:
Location Type: Remote
Location: Remote • 🇺🇦 Ukraine
Visit company websiteJob Level
JuniorMid-Level
Tech Stack
iOSSwift
About the role
- Розробляти новий функціонал та підтримувати поточні версії застосунку CoinIn;
- Покращувати якість та стабільність продукту;
- Ефективно комунікувати з бекенд, дизайн і QA командами для виконання поставлених задач;
- Забезпечувати відсутність помітних багів для кінцевого юзера.
Requirements
- Від 2 років комерційного досвіду в iOS розробці на Swift;
- Глибокий досвід роботи з SwiftUI (весь проєкт створюємо на ньому) та UIKit;
- Досвід з Combine (створення та обробка publishers, інтеграція з UI);
- Розуміння архітектури MVVM;
- Вміння працювати з мережею та API: URLSession, Codable, REST API, тестування запитів за допомогою Postman;
- Розуміння потоків та асинхронності (GCD або async/await).
Benefits
- Медстрахування, масаж, корпоративний лікар;
- Гнучкий графік роботи: починай робочий день з 9:00 до 11:00;
- 20 робочих днів відпустки, 100% оплата безлімітних лікарняних;
- Система заохочення та визнання Pando: розвивайся та долучайся до життя команди, отримуй за це бали та обмінюй їх на нагороди;
- Безкоштовні сніданки, обіди та снеки у просторому офісі на Подолі;
- Сучасна техніка для роботи;
- Компенсація спорту, психотерапії та навчання;
- Доступ до профільних спільнот Genesis та внутрішнього навчання.
Applicant Tracking System Keywords
Tip: use these terms in your resume and cover letter to boost ATS matches.
Hard skills
iOS developmentSwiftSwiftUIUIKitCombineMVVM architectureURLSessionCodableREST APIGCD
Soft skills
effective communicationcollaborationproblem-solving